Output 101653f67b6d59e363adc01075784212e48566cdf5857920b44c5b46c3ecc333:2

value
626900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f5f241fc0de3f04305cb1b62b91050a9ca66ca8 OP_EQUAL
address
336J2wZ65BBC8y2XMYgujdfQy7ZN9Vm9U9
transaction
101653f67b6d59e363adc01075784212e48566cdf5857920b44c5b46c3ecc333
spent
true